diff --git a/CHANGELOG.md b/CHANGELOG.md
index 636d36b..a53a165 100644
--- a/CHANGELOG.md
+++ b/CHANGELOG.md
@@ -1,24 +1,3 @@
-# 1.1.0 (August 25, 2021)
-
-### Added
-
-- `BufMut::put_bytes(self, val, cnt)` (#487)
-- Implement `From<Box<[u8]>>` for `Bytes` (#504)
-
-### Changed
-
-- Override `put_slice` for `&mut [u8]` (#483)
-- Panic on integer overflow in `Chain::remaining` (#482)
-- Add inline tags to `UninitSlice` methods (#443)
-- Override `copy_to_bytes` for Chain and Take (#481)
-- Keep capacity when unsplit on empty other buf (#502)
-
-### Documented
-
-- Clarify `BufMut` allocation guarantees (#501)
-- Clarify `BufMut::put_int` behavior (#486)
-- Clarify actions of `clear` and `truncate`. (#508)
-
# 1.0.1 (January 11, 2021)
### Changed
@@ -31,7 +10,7 @@
# 1.0.0 (December 22, 2020)
### Changed
-- Rename `Buf`/`BufMut` methods `bytes()` and `bytes_mut()` to `chunk()` and `chunk_mut()` (#450)
+- Rename Buf/BufMut, methods to chunk/chunk_mut (#450)
### Removed
- remove unused Buf implementation. (#449)
